U-17 WWCQ: Flamingos thrash Central African Republic 6-0 in Douala

Nigeria’s Flamingos thrashed Central African Republic 6-0 in the first leg of their 2024 FIFA U-17 Women’s World Cup second qualifying round tie in Douala on Sunday.

Harmony Chidi opened the floodgates as early as the fifth minute, while Prisca Nwachukwu doubled Nigeria’s advantage six minutes before the break.

Chidi got her second and Nigeria’s third of the game on 42 minutes, before Shakirat Moshood also got in on the act in the 45th minute with Nigeria’s fourth.

The Flamingos refused to lift their feet off the pedal after the break, as Etim Edidiong made it five in the 57th minute, and Moshood got her brace in the 72nd minute by making it six for Nigeria.

The return leg match will take place at the Moshood Abiola National Stadium, Abuja, on Friday, 9th February 2024.

This year’s FIFA U-17 Women’s World Cup finals will be staged in the Dominican Republic.
